[Bug 1650389] [NEW] Installing snapd on 14.04.5 desktop downgrades xorg et al.

Public bug reported:
When trying to install the latest snapd on a 14.04.5 desktop image, the
installation of systemd (as a dependency of snapd) triggers a whole
bunch of downgrades as systemd-shim is removed and replaced with
systemd.
We have to adjust the packaging such that installation of systemd does
not trigger such behavior for packages depending on systemd-shim in
trusty.
